    Cornwall Insight comments on 52% growth in EV charging devices

    At the end of 2019, there were ~17,000 public electric vehicle (EV) charge points, over 29,000 connectors, and over 10,500 charging locations recorded on Zap-Map.     Record EV sales break National Grid’s scenario

    Electric vehicle (EV) sales bucked the overall 2019 trend of falling car sales with figures from the Society of Motor Manufacturers (SMMT) showing that battery electric vehicles (BEVs) registrations have risen by 144% to 37,850.     Could the UK learn from Norway’s electric vehicle market?

    During the first quarter of 2019, battery electric vehicle (BEV) registrations grew by 87.5% across the European Union (EU) and the European Free Trade Association (EFTA), in comparison to the same quarter in the previous year.
